Kansas city, kansas, United St...
Kansas City, Kansas, United St...
Kansas City, Kansas, United St...
Kansas City, Missouri, United ...
Kansas City, Kansas, United St...
WICHITA KANSAS, KANSAs, united...
Shoprite Central, South Africa...
Teanong, Gauteng, South Africa...
India, India, India.
Tembisa, Gauteng, South Africa...
Halton Hills, Ontario, Canada.
Scottburgh, Gauteng, South Afr...